I was recently given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o in a 13.5
ounce bottle. This was a brand of shampoo I had never ever heard of in
my life, but I was willing to try it anyway. No matter.
Packaging:
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o comes in a clear plastic stand up
bottle, with a gray/silver colored click up cap. The shampoos name is
written in white on the outside of the bottle.
Inside of the bottle is the shampoo. It is a transparent green colored
liquid that is pretty thick for shampoo. The color I really liked best,
it reminded me of Superman's Kryptonite. It was pretty, probably the
prettiest colored shampoo I had ever seen.
Sniff Test:
Of course I had to click up the cap and get a sniff of it. My heaven
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o smells like a freaking meadow! It had
a strong musky floral scent that I loved the moment I inhaled. I mostly
noted a gardenia smell, with earthy evergreen tones that mixed well. It
was like no other shampoo I had ever smelled before. I loved it!
The Promise On The Bottle:
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o claimed that the shampoo can be
used on any hair type. It also stated that the shampoo was the perfect
moisture balance for all hair types, and that you will be left with
healthy shiny hair.
The promise was nothing spectacular, which was surprising because most
companies have a mini novel on the back of their bottles that promise
the world.
My Use:
I was wishing I had the sister conditioner to go with the shampoo, but
unfortunately I wasn't given any. Oh well, beggars can't be choosers.
I wet my hair and applied about a handful of the green goo to my hair.
The lather worked up nicely, and the smell of flowers ran through the
air.
After rinsing my hair was left feeling slightly moisturized, but
nothing spectacular to note. I conditioned with some Pantene and hoped
that Bain de Terre Green Meadow scent would be left behind.
After drying up, I was able to notice the light gardenia fragrance left behind in my hair. I was happy with that.
Sadly though,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o didn't do much else for my hair but leave behind a nice scent.
Overall:
Although the company claims that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o is
great for all hair types, it is my opinion that those with less frizzy
hair would benefit most. Those with thick unruly hair like mine will not
get much from the shampoo, except for scent.
For my hair type the shampoo is just okay. But for those with thinner
hair would probably love Bain de Terre Green Meadow Shampoo.
